The Interagency Advisory informs financial institutions’ boards of directors, audit committees, and management that they should not enter into agreements that incorporate unsafe and unsound external auditor limitation of liability provisions with respect to engagements for financial statement audits, audits of internal control over financial reporting, and attestations on management’s assessment of internal control over financial reporting.

A guide in accounting for financial transactions and reporting. In accordance with the Credit Union Membership Access Act CUMAA), credit unions with $10 million or more in assets must follow gener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P) in the call reports they file with NCUA.
